What's in a Name: State Names and Nicknames

Kim and Jack Laing Episode 52

Send us a text

Have you ever wondered where the nicknames "The Show Me State" or "The Hoosier State" came from? We're dusting off our state history books this week as we research the fascinating history behind Midwestern state names and nicknames. We'll uncover the cultural influences, geographical references, and hidden gems that make these names so interesting.
